Programiranje 2
Pređi na navigaciju
Pređi na pretragu
Programiranje 2 je obavezan predmet u drugom semestru na oba studijska programa, kao nastavak Zeka jede oblak 1.
Korisne veze
- Razvojna okruženja:
- Visual Studio — okruženje sa vežbi na predmetu
- CLion — još jedno okruženje sa vežbi na predmetu
- Code::Blocks — okruženje bliže prevodiocu sa Moodle kursa predmeta
- Detekcija memorijskih greški:
- Valgrind — Za detekciju memorijskih grešaka (za Linux, radi i preko WSL)
- Visual Leak Detector — Za detekciju curenja memoriju unutar Visual Studio okruženja
_CrtDumpMemoryLeaks
dokumentacija — Detekcija curenja memorije unutar samog jezika
- Ostali materijali:
- (ER) BAZA (1. godina) (ER, rokovi, rešenja)
- Elektron video tutorijali (ER)
- SUETF video lekcije (ER)
- Studentski video snimci: teorija, rešenja zadataka sa vežbi i rokova (kolokvijumsko gradivo)
- Rešeni zadaci sa rokova
Nastava
Predmet se nastavlja na gradivo Programiranje 1. Obrađuju se sledeće oblasti:
- Prvi blok: Predstavljanje realnih brojeva (samo na vežbama), programski jezik C (uvod)
- Drugi blok: Programski jezik C (pokazivači, dinamička alokacija memorije, stringovi)
- Treći blok: Programski jezik C (funkcije, ulaz/izlaz, strukture, ulančane liste, datoteke), složenost algoritama (nekada se radilo na Programiranju 1, pa se samo na tim rokovima mogu naći zadaci iz ove oblasti)
Ispod se nalaze rešeni zadaci sa interaktivnih primera na Moodle kursu predmeta:
Ispitni rokovi
Isto kao i na Programiranju 1, ispitni rokovi su dostupni i rešeni na stranici predmeta, ali nisu data detaljnija objašnjenja pored toga.
Kolokvijum 1
Kolokvijum 2
Kolokvijum 3
Integralni ispit
Trenutno nema rešenih rokova.
Način ocenjivanja
Isto kao na Programiranju 1.